To solve this we can use the Ideal Gases Law

P . V = n . R . T  for the two situations. But the moles of gas in the balloon are always the same so:

P . V / R .T = P . V / R. T

R is a universal constant, we can reject it. So:

P₁ . V₁ / T₁ = P₂ . V₂ / T₂

We also need to convert T° C to T°K → T°C + 273

30°C + 273 = 303 K and -48°C + 273 = 225K

Let's replace → (50.4L . 100 kPa) / 303K = (30.8 kPa . V₂) / 225K

((50.4L . 100 kPa) / 303K ) . 225K = 30.8 kPa . V₂

3742.5 kPa . L =  30.8 kPa . V₂

3742.5 kPa . L / 30.8 kPa = V₂ → 121.5 L

Fe2O3(s) + 3CO(g) → 2Fe(s) + 3CO2
Elena L [17]

Mass of carbon monoxide : 0.95 g

<h3>Further explanation</h3>

A reaction coefficient is a number in the chemical formula of a substance involved in the reaction equation. The reaction coefficient is useful for equalizing reagents and products.

Reaction

Fe₂O₃(s) + 3CO(g) → 2Fe(s) + 3CO₂

MW Fe₂O₃ : 159,69 g/mol

mol Fe₂O₃ :

\tt \dfrac{1.8}{159.69}=0.0113

mol ratio Fe₂O₃ : CO = 1 : 3, so mol CO :

\tt 3\times 0.0113=0.0339

mass CO (MW =  28,01 g/mol) :

\tt m=mol\times MW\\\\m=0.0339\times 28.01\\\\m=0.950~g
